Console Extensions are deployments which can be incorporated into the console at startup to provide additional features and capabilities. Use this page to change extension preferences and manage the available extensions.
Configuration Options
Name Description Show Definition Labels This setting is for Console extension developers only. When checked, the internal definition label is shown above each portal control. The definition label is used to identify extension points.
Column Display
You can show fewer or additional data points on this page by expanding Customize this table and modifying the Column Display list. Each data point displays in its own table column.
The following table lists all of the data points that you can display in columns on this page.
Name Description Name of The name given to this console extension.
Module The file name given to this console extension.
Path The location where this console extension was found.
Enabled If true, then this extension will be incorporated into the WebLogic Server Administration Console upon startup if all of the prerequisites have been satisfied.
Loadable This status indicates that the prerequisites have been satisfied, and that this console extension could be loaded if enabled.
Prerequisite Extensions Some console extensions are dependent on other console extensions. This list enumerates the dependencies that this extension has on other extensions.
Required Services If this extension is dependent on any optional WebLogic Server services, then this list enumerates those service dependencies.
